Historic Denver: The Architects and Architecture 1858-1893 by Richard R Brettell. Published by Historic Denver Inc, Denver, CO, April 1979. 1st Paperback Edition 2nd Printing. Paperback. No DJ. Size 4to (up to 12'' tall). Condition: Nr Fine. Tape repair top cover spine edge. 240 Pgs. ISBN 0914248006. LCCN 73-90016. The purpose of this book is to entertain, to inform, and, most importantly, to arouse the people of the 20th century to an awareness of the architecture that made Denver one of America's great 19th century cities. Many of these buildings still stand, giving the Denver of today a depth of character and breadth of identity. Illustrated with black and white photos, contemporary photographs by Bart Edwards.
